From: Structural insights into Resveratrol’s antagonist and partial agonist actions on estrogen receptor alpha

Figure 6

Comparison of RES-ERα dimer characteristics. (A) Left and right figures represent RES-ERαagonist and ERαantagonist conformation of dimer, respectively. (B) Variations in Coulomb and LJ interaction energies between the two monomers of ERα bound with RES during the last 7 ns of simulation. Black and red colors represents Coulomb and LJ interaction between two monomer in agonist conformation, respectively, and gray and cyan colors represents Coulomb and LJ interaction between two monomers in antagonist conformation, respectively. (C) Variations in the number of hydrogen bonds between two monomers of ERα dimer bound with RES. Black and red line represents agonist and antagonist conformation of ERα, respectively.
